Section 9.6 : Polar Coordinates

13. Sketch the graph of the following polar equation.

\[r = 9\sin \theta \] Show Solution

We can rewrite this as,

\[r = 2\left( {\frac{9}{2}} \right)\sin \theta \]

and so we know from the notes on this section that this is simply the circle with radius \(\frac{9}{2}\) and center \(\left( {0,\frac{9}{2}} \right)\).

So here is the graph of this function.
